Output 8d960644193faf0c85ddf9429d6b7ad8168812aea57a31e652d195f549e89d60:210

value
86603
script pubkey
OP_0 OP_PUSHBYTES_32 5c966da8be6e0d8e0654428aac77665c9bbf12db1b208e0566b0f4880b7f6e3e
address
bc1qtjtxm297dcxcupj5g292camxtjdm7ykmrvsguptxkr6gszmldclqcz8vsh
transaction
8d960644193faf0c85ddf9429d6b7ad8168812aea57a31e652d195f549e89d60
spent
true